The new rules are unfettered ass by Jthecrazed in Tau40K

[–]Ironcl4d 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Reading this sub, you'd think Tau are always the worst faction in the game and GW hates them.

Reading other subs you'd think they were the most disgustingly overpowered faction.

In reality, Tau were the #8 ranked for most tournament wins in 10th and are actually pretty well balanced. They've been solidly mid to high tier for most of the edition and have a nice variety of winning lists. I've also frequently seen people here disregard Kroot Hunting Pack as a bad detachment or an "afterthought" when it is in fact the highest win rate detachment for Tau. Lots of people here just don't know what they're talking about.

can we places be nicer to players making placements by [deleted] in TheyBlamedTheBeasts

[–]Ironcl4d 4 points5 points  (0 children)

If they accidentally get placed too high because people went easy on them, they're going to have dozens more matches of getting stomped before they rank down to the appropriate level. This also means they're more likely to quit.

It makes a lot more sense to get the stomping out of the way so they can get placed appropriately, and have actual good enjoyable matches where they might win.
